RAINBOW SQUARES

Categories     < 15 Mins

Time 15m

Yield 36 squares

Number Of Ingredients 14

2 cups flour
1 cup butter
2 tablespoons sugar
3/4 cup cherries, cut fine
1 cup crushed pineapple (drained)
1/2 cup white sugar
2 tablespoons cornstarch with 1/4 cup cold water
1 1/4 teaspoons almond flavoring or 1 1/4 teaspoons lemon flavoring
2 egg whites, beaten
1 tablespoon cold water
1/2 teaspoon baking powder
1 tablespoon cornstarch
1/2 cup sugar
1 1/2 cups coconut

Steps:

  • BASE: Mix well and press firmly in a greased 9-inch square pan. Bake 15 minutes at 350°F.
  • FILLING: Cook until thick. Spread over base.
  • TOPPING: Beat unitil thick. Spread over filling, Top with a layer of coconut.
  • Bake in 350F oven for 15 minutes. Cool in pan. Cut into squares.
  • NOTE: Coconut could be added to the filling rather than the topping.
